IPv6は主にN.Y.Hです。 (少なくとも私と他の何百万人ものインターネットユーザーにとって、異端のがらくたは不明です)。 また、IPv6の逆ゾーンはN.Y.Hです。 二乗。 多くの場合、IPアドレスを直接形式から逆形式に変換する必要がありますが、
つまり、いつもの
2a12:2666:0000:0001:9b8:1bf8:6694:3686(架空のアドレス)
このようなもの:
3.2.6.aed4.6.6.6.a.0.3.2.f.3(その中の数字は逆の順序で記述され、最下位の16進数はIPv6アドレスです)
この問題を解決するために
、プログラムを作成しました 。 入力では、フォームのテキストファイル
2a22:2666:0000:0001:a9b8:1bf8:6694:3686 hot-babes-with-hot-skins.com。
出力は、逆ゾーンファイルに挿入する準備ができているフラグメントです
3.2.6.aed4.6.6.6.a.0.3.2.f.3 PTR hot-babes-with-hot-skins.com
(IPv6アドレスの最初の20文字を切り捨てます。ORIGINブロックのヘッダーに示されているため、この番号は変更できます。
ソースで;)
はい、アルゴリズムをコーディングするとき、「脳を使わずにプログラミングする」という最近考案されたスタイルを使用しました。